WebSep 27, 2024 · Drinking apple cider generally does not cause diarrhea. In some cases it may be possible for apple cider to cause diarrhea. Those with food allergies may be at risk of digestive discomfort if they consume apple cider. If the cider has been contaminated with bacteria, this can also cause an upset stomach and diarrhea.
